Transaction 8f308417a88ee9948cc4ba80f8fb908f109edd1b59bc36ee679e0d8a1bb19374
1 Input
1 Output
-
8f308417a88ee9948cc4ba80f8fb908f109edd1b59bc36ee679e0d8a1bb19374:0
- value
- 111269486
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 db714e801574bc2ca0b50f2bc0270b37c331706c OP_EQUAL
- address
- 3MhKeEmGHRUuwyCZ2wHdgoH1GemABrFKyF